Additional information

<01> This was the outcome of a large project funded by UK Government Mobile Telecommunications and Health Research programme. Excell was the PI and his team did the computational modelling and some experimental work. Other partners were University of Maryland and UK Health Protection Agency’s research centre (internationally leading for the biological aspects). The work conclusively proves that biological tissue cannot demodulate mobile phone signals and hence that there cannot be subtle nonthermal effects of mobile phones on the human body. This frees wireless communications from the cloud of suspicion in this respect.
